Come see how we have it made in Southern Illinois during the inaugural Southern Illinois Made Expo on Saturday, July 28 from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. and on Sunday, July 29 from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m., at The Pavilion, 1602 Sioux Drive in Marion.
The Southern Illinois Made Expo is an exciting new initiative developed through a partnership between State Senator Dale Fowler and Southern Illinois Chambers of Commerce.

The event is also open to the general public, giving everyone the opportunity to experience firsthand the quality of unique products made by Southern Illinois artists, designers, and manufacturers and the beauty of Southern Illinois destinations. A donation of $5 to Veterans Honor Flight of Southern Illinois will be suggested for admission by all guests. All proceeds from admission and exhibitor fees will go toward Veterans Honor Flight of Southern Illinois. The first 200 attendees will receive a Southern Illinois Made goodie bag.
“Southern Illinois Made Expo is a great next step for the Shop Southern Illinois campaign that area Chambers of Commerce have developed over the recent years to encourage Southern Illinoisans to support local businesses,” said Dalus Ben Avi, executive director of the Marion Chamber of Commerce. “Area Chambers want to educate consumers to shop and buy locally, realizing that a small shift in shopping trends – say 2 to 3 percent - can result in millions of dollars in new revenue for area businesses. Local business owners are our neighbors and friends, and they deserve our support and our business. Local businesses hire locally, spend their money locally, contribute to their communities and regions and offer everything we need or want.”
